Connor Wagaman is a first-year PhD student in computer science at Boston University, where he is advised by professors Adam Smith and Marco Gaboardi. He is interested in data privacy (e.g., differential privacy), and in issues of privacy and security more generally. He graduated in May 2022 with an AB and SM (advanced standing) in computer science from Harvard University, where he did research in differential privacy with Professor Salil Vadhan.
